As a leading global container lessor,
Florens, a subsidiary of COSCO SHIPPING Development, has been consistently
advancing its digital transformation efforts
in response to growing customer service and business development needs.
Recently, several of its innovative achievements have once again gained industry recognition,
winning three prestigious awards
at the 5th Information Technology Service Industry Application Skills Competition
"Research on Dynamic Container Allocation Solutions Based on Large Language Models and Intelligent Optimization Algorithms" Wins Second Prize in the "Artificial Intelligence Technology and Application" Category
Highlights:
Addressing the complex decision-making challenges in ultra-large-scale container scheduling
Building a "Data-Driven, Intelligent Decision-Making, and Closed-Loop Execution" technical system
Innovative integration of operations research optimization algorithms and AI Agent systems
Effectively overcoming the bottlenecks of traditional scheduling models
"Global Digital Intelligence-Based Retired Container Disposal Platform" Wins Third Prize in the "Big Data Analytics Technology and Application" Category
Highlights:
Powered by the Florens's iFlorens digital platform
Building a system for retired container return forecasting and disposal decision-making
Digital container allocation and container asset disposition
Four major pricing analysis models
Achieving full digital coverage of key processes in the disposal phase of retired containers
Additionally, the company is actively nurturing talent in the field of digital intelligence
to build new-quality talent support.
Two senior technical members from Florens this time
won the Individual Third Prize in the "Artificial Intelligence Technology and Application" Category
Competition Background: The Information Technology Service Industry Application Skills Competition is annually organized by the China Association of Information. This year's edition focuses on technological innovation and data element applications, aiming to establish a high-standard, high-level, distinctive, and impactful skills event. The competition is divided into 11 professional tracks, including artificial intelligence, data analysis, cloud computing, and other specialized fields, attracting over 12,000 participants.
Selected as an "Exemplary Case of Cloud Disaster Recovery Pioneers in Central and State-owned Enterprises" in 2025
Florens's iFlorens Digital Operations Platform Dual-Active Disaster Recovery
Selected as an "Exemplary Case of Cloud Disaster Recovery Pioneers in Central and State-owned Enterprises" in 2025
Core Advantages:
This solution is jointly developed by Florens and COSCO SHIPPING Technology.
It leverages the full potential of the group's cloud resources,
innovatively adopts a hybrid cloud and cross-border disaster recovery architecture design,
and ensures disaster recovery capabilities through dedicated and public network links, as well as intelligent routing technology.
This enables precise traffic distribution and efficient acceleration across domestic and international networks.
Additionally, the introduction of micro service mesh technology
achieves seamless and effortless switching,
effectively preventing potential disruptions to digital platform continuity
caused by uncertainties in the supply chain environment.
It lays a solid foundation
for Florens's 24/7
global uninterrupted service system,
ensuring seamless digital connectivity with global partners and employees.
Background of the Selection: The "2025 Exemplary Case of Cloud Disaster Recovery Pioneers in Central and State-owned Enterprises" collection initiative, organized by the China Academy of Information and Communications Technology, spanned over three months of material submissions and expert reviews. Focusing on dimensions such as technological innovation, case representativeness, experience replicability, and solution effectiveness, the initiative ultimately selected 10 exemplary practices. These cases aim to provide central and state-owned enterprises with advanced experience and replicable pathways.
